One of the key elements of the E7018 H4 R electrode is its low hydrogen content, indicated by the H4 classification. This feature is crucial as it significantly reduces the risk of hydrogen-induced cracking, a common issue in welding that can compromise the structural integrity of a weld. Professionals in the industry understand that reducing hydrogen content leads to more robust welds, particularly in high-stress environments. The R in E7018 H4 R denotes its resistance to moisture absorption, which is a testament to its reliability and quality. Moisture can introduce hydrogen into the weld pool, which is why the ability of this electrode to resist moisture absorption enhances its performance, ensuring better weld quality.
The E7018 H4 R is known for its excellent usability across different positions, which makes it an extremely versatile tool in various applications. Its ease of use translates to increased efficiency in completing projects, which is an attractive quality for project managers and operators who are keen on maximizing productivity without compromising on quality. The electrode's versatility allows it to be used in flat, horizontal, vertical, and overhead positions, providing welders with the flexibility required to tackle complex welding jobs effectively and efficiently.

Furthering its expertise and authoritativeness, the E7018 H4 R electrode is certified to meet various stringent industry standards, ensuring it is a trusted solution for critical projects.
Certifications like AWS A5.1 and ISO standards demonstrate its compliance with quality benchmarks, reassuring engineers and project owners of its dependability. To maximize the potential of the E7018 H4 R in any given project, welding experts highlight the importance of proper storage and handling to maintain its moisture resistance capability. Keeping electrodes in a dry, climate-controlled environment until use can further preserve their performance features.
